Start by moving all the terms to one side:
5z^2 = 2z + 3
Subtracting both sides by 2z+3:
5z^2 - 2z - 3 = 0
.
Always attempt to factor first, then failing that use the quadratic equation.
.
In this case, you must use the quadratic equation.  Doing so will yield:
z = {1, -0.6}
